The Importance of Exit Planning for Business Owners

As a business owner, you have dedicated your time, money, and effort into building a successful venture. However, have you considered what will happen to your business when you decide to retire or move on to other ventures? This is where exit planning comes in.

Exit planning is a strategic process that involves designing a plan for the transfer of ownership of a business to others. It is important because it allows business owners to ensure a smooth transition of their business, protect their legacy, and maximize their return on investment.

One of the key benefits of exit planning is that it allows business owners to identify potential barriers and risks that may arise during the transfer process. This includes issues such as tax implications, legal requirements, and financial considerations. By planning ahead, business owners can address these issues proactively, minimize risks, and ensure a successful transfer.

Another benefit of exit planning is that it allows business owners to maximize the value of their business. This is achieved by identifying ways to increase the value of the business, such as increasing profitability, reducing costs, and improving operational efficiency. By doing so, business owners can ensure that they receive the highest possible return on their investment when they transfer ownership.

Finally, exit planning allows business owners to protect their legacy. Many business owners have worked hard to build a successful business and want to ensure that it continues to thrive even after they retire or move on. By planning ahead, business owners can ensure that their business is transferred to someone who shares their values and vision for the future.

In conclusion, exit planning is an important process that all business owners should consider. It allows for a smooth transition of ownership, maximizes the value of the business, and protects the legacy of the owner.
